A comparison of arterial and venous flaps

Summary
Arterial flaps showed better survival and elasticity than venous flaps in rats when supplied by normal arteries. Even with reduced arterial pressure, arterial flaps performed slightly better. However, venous flaps outperformed arterial flaps when supplied solely by a vein.

Background:
- Understanding flap viability is crucial for reconstructive surgery.
- The role of arterial versus venous supply in flap survival requires further investigation.
Purpose of the Study:
- To compare the survival rate and elastic properties of arterial versus venous skin flaps in Sprague-Dawley rats.
- To evaluate flap performance under varying perfusion conditions.
Main Methods:
- Three groups of Sprague-Dawley rats were used.
- Anterior abdominal skin flaps were created and supplied by either normal arteries, arteries with diminished perfusion pressure, or veins.
- Survival rate and elastic properties of arterial flaps (A) and venous flaps (B) were assessed in each group.
Main Results:
- In Group 1 (normal arterial supply), arterial flaps (1A) demonstrated superior survival and elasticity compared to venous flaps (1B).
- In Group 2 (diminished arterial perfusion), arterial flaps (2A) still showed slightly better outcomes than venous flaps (2B).
- In Group 3 (venous supply), venous flaps (3B) exhibited better results than arterial flaps (3A).
Conclusions:
- Arterial supply is generally superior for skin flap survival and elasticity.
- Under conditions of venous-only supply, venous flaps can outperform arterial flaps.
- Perfusion pressure significantly influences flap viability, highlighting the importance of vascular supply in tissue survival.
